Understanding Boundaries and Communication In an open marriage, navigating emotional challenges requires a solid foundation of boundaries and communication. Couples must establish clear guidelines regarding their emotional involvement with others and regularly communicate their feelings, concerns, and needs. Open communication fosters trust and helps partners address any insecurities or jealousy that may arise.


Managing Jealousy and Insecurities Jealousy and insecurities are common emotional challenges in open relationships. Partners may experience feelings of inadequacy or fear of being replaced. It's essential to recognize and validate these emotions while actively working through them together. Open communication, reassurance, and practicing self-awareness can help individuals manage jealousy and insecurities effectively.


Embracing Vulnerability and Trust Open marriages require a high level of vulnerability and trust between partners. Both individuals must feel secure in expressing their emotions and needs without fear of judgment or rejection. Building trust takes time and effort, but it's crucial for maintaining a healthy relationship dynamic.


Cultivating Individual Growth Emotional challenges in open marriages often present opportunities for individual growth and self-discovery. Partners can use these experiences to explore their own desires, boundaries, and insecurities. Self-reflection and personal growth contribute to a stronger sense of self and enhance the overall quality of the relationship.


Seeking Support and Guidance Navigating emotional challenges in an open marriage may require external support and guidance. Couples can benefit from therapy, support groups, or seeking advice from experienced individuals in open relationships. Professional guidance offers valuable insights and strategies for overcoming obstacles and strengthening the relationship bond.


Ultimately, successfully navigating emotional challenges in an open marriage requires a combination of patience, empathy, and commitment from both partners.
